The San Antonio Spurs (59-18, 29-11 away) visit the Denver Nuggets (49-28) today at Ball Arena in a pivotal late-season matchup with the series tied 1-1, as Spurs chase the West's top seed ahead of OKC while Nuggets solidify playoff positioning. Official injury reports confirm Spurs without David Jones-Garcia (right ankle surgery) and Emanuel Miller, but stars like Victor Wembanyama available; Nuggets rule out Peyton Watson and Spencer Jones (hamstrings), Zeke Nnaji (hip), with Tim Hardaway Jr. probable (knee). Denver's altitude edge and home-court motivation counter Spurs' superior form and road prowess, setting up a closely contested affair where bench depth and rest advantages (Spurs off a lighter schedule) could sway trader consensus on implied probabilities.
